Requirements: medical necessity and provider prescription

When it comes to using your HSA account for exercise equipment, there are a few things to keep in mind:

  • Exercise equipment must be prescribed by a healthcare provider to be considered a qualified medical expense.
  • Items such as treadmills, stationary bikes, and weights can be eligible if recommended for treatment or mitigation of a specific medical condition.
  • Before making a purchase, it's essential to consult with your healthcare provider to determine if the exercise equipment is medically necessary.
